The Life Organizer~A Book Review

May 29, 2014 • Home Organizing Tips, Reviews, Time Management Tips

If you’re looking for a book to help you change your perspective and live a little more mindfully, check out The Life Organizer by  Jennifer Louden.

This book provides you with tips and stories to pause your current way of thinking.  It allows you to stop and think about the things you do, why you do them and what you might want to change.

It doesn’t do all of this through a series of tasks you must perform, like other books.  It asks YOU questions and makes you think about what you need to do every single week to live the life you want.  It’s similar to organizing-as you need to make mindful choices every single day and take those small steps in order to reach your larger long term goal.

Life-Organizer-Cover

You can write in the book itself or you can create your own notebook or even design a printable.  I searched Pinterest for a Printable I could convert to record every week’s questions.  Then, I put it into a binder.  It’s protected so it will last a whole year.  You can start the questions at any time, so no need to wait until January!

The book is important.  It requires you to take time for yourself.  Focus on your goals, and your happiness and don’t feel shellfish about doing it!  The book is a great exercise for every woman and this books makes a great gift!
